Nothing Changes If Nothing Changes is the second studio album by American rapper Radamiz. It was released on October 4, 2019, by Payday Records. The album features guest appearances from Dot Demo, Tedy Andreas, Rothstein, Adrian Daniel, Rudy Catwell, Riz Allah, DJ Cutbird, Oxytocin, and Khalik Allah.
Release and promotion
In April 2018, Radamiz revealed his signing to the newly relaunched Payday Records as well as announcing a follow up to Writeous, telling HipHopDX that "I didn't get signed off what I released, I got signed off what I'm working on."[1] On May 18, 2018, Radamiz released his first single "V.I.M.", produced by New York producer, V'Don. "V.I.M." earned his first appearance on Ebro Darden's show on Beats 1 radio on May 21, 2018.
On September 21, 2018, Radamiz released his second single "NYNYNYNY", which he described to Passionweiss as "Just New York anxiety. Of course you're going to get the slow, mellow, smoking a blunt on a cold winter, rap. But you're going to get the introspective shit also." Five months later, Radamiz released his third single, "Save the Youth" featuring History and Tedy Andreas that was featured in Need for Speed Heat.[2]
On September 12, 2019, the album's fourth and final single, "Fake Gucci", produced by Statik Selektah was premiered with Billboard. With the announcement, Radamiz also revealed the album's release date of October 4, 2019.[3] Two weeks later, he released the music video to "Fake Gucci".[4] From September 20 till the day of release, Radamiz unveiled daily the tracklist on social media for Nothing Changes If Nothing Changes. Starting with "Lotta Praise" and finishing with "Shadowboxing".

Sample credits
- "V.I.M." contains a sample from "The E. Song", written by Oliver Doerell and Roger Dorell, and performed by Dictaphone
- "Benzo" contains a sample from "Fashion International (a)", written and performed by Graham De Wilde
